Lee Mack first came to prominence by winning So You Think You’re Funny at the 1995 Edinburgh Festival Fringe.
Five years later at the festival, he was nominated for the Perrier Award Main Prize for his sketch comedy show, Lee Mack’s New Bits with Catherine Tate and Dan Antopolski.
